Ormonde Origin and Meaning
The name Ormonde is a girl's name.
Ormonde is an uncommon feminine name with aristocratic Anglo-Irish associations. It derives from Old Norse 'Ormarr' meaning 'serpent' and Old English 'mund' meaning 'protection,' though it's primarily known as a surname and place name in Ireland. The Ormonde family was a powerful Anglo-Irish dynasty, with the Earls and Dukes of Ormonde playing significant roles in Irish history. As a given name, Ormonde has been very rare, though it might appeal to those with Irish heritage or those seeking a distinctive, sophisticated name. It carries connotations of nobility and historical significance. The name has a stately, aristocratic feel that sets it apart from more common choices, while offering nickname possibilities like Orma or Mondie.
